Following Crisis to Wellness: The Outpatient Program & Day Program Detailed

Navigating a psychological crisis can feel difficult. Our practice offers structured support through our IOP and Partial Hospitalization Program. The IOP provides a less intensive level of treatment, typically involving multiple appointments per seven days focused on counseling. Our PHP, a more comprehensive option, offers extensive guidance with clinical interventions and team workshops. Both programs aim to foster well-being and avoid readmission, bridging the space between crisis care and long-term stability.
